This is my Seiko Perpetual Calendar 6m13 from the Age of Discovery line. My memory could be wrong but I believe they were produced in the late 90s in celebration of Columbus' discovery of the Americas. It's a quartz piece and to adjust it, you pull out the crown to move the hand (if you want to call it a hand) on the sub dial at 6 then push the related pushers around the case to set the desired time, day, date, year, and alarm. You can even look up previous dates but I haven't experimented that too much. I was on a hunt for a new piece, at the time I enjoyed whacky pieces, when I came upon this and immediately fell in love.
